Rebirth in Ruins

By Yutzil Virgen

Inside me, a fire burns–

shadows whisper vengeance,

fists of anger clenched

around what once was sweet.


My heart hides itself

behind walls I built from fear,

searching the echoes

for the reflection of who I used to be.


Once I was a warm river,

a light that embraced,

hands open to forgiveness,

a voice that quieted storms.


Now I walk among ruins,

bitter like forgotten fruit,

and I cry out to the heavens:

“Do not let me fall.”


I am the daughter of an eternal throne,

and I feel the shadow

tempt my blood, my voice, my spirit.


Father, guide my return.

Guard the spark that still remains.

Let my heart take flight again–

let kindness not die within me.


For even in the wreckage

there are seeds waiting to grow,

and I long to rise again,

stronger than the darkness.
